ABSTRACT
EFFECTIVENESS OF ANIMATED VIDEO BASED EDUCATIONAL ON STUDENTS' KNOWLEDGE ABOUT BULLYING
In students at SMPN 2 Jenangan Ponorogo
By: Lucky Tria Fradilla
Bullying is one of the issues that still frequently occurs among teenagers in school environments and can have negative effects on physical, psychological, social health, and academic performance. The low level of knowledge about bullying is one of the factors that causes this behaviour to continue, so it is necessary to use educational media that is attractive, easy to understand and effective in increasing young people's knowledge. This study aimed to analyse the effectiveness of education using animated educational video in improving students’ knowledge about bullying at SMPN 2 Jenangan Ponorogo.
The study used a quantitative pre-experimental design with a one-group pretest-posttest approach. The population and sample consisted of 85 students, who were selected using total sampling. Data were collected using a questionnaire about bullying knowledge given before and after providing education through animated educational video. Data analysis was performed using the Wilcoxon signed-rank test with a significance level of α = 0.05.
The results of the study showed that, prior to the intervention, the majority of respondents had a moderate level of knowledge, with 42 respondents (49,4%) in this category, 38 respondents (44.7%) in the good category, and 5 respondents (5,9%) in the poor category. After the educational intervention, the number of respondents in the good knowledge category increased to 67 (78,8%), the number in the adequate knowledge category increased to 16 (18,8%), and the number in the poor knowledge category decreased to 2 (2.4%).
The Wilcoxon Signed Rank Test results showed a p value <0.001 (α = 0.05), so H₀ was rejected. There was an increase in students' knowledge scores about bullying after being given educational using animated videos. However, because this study used a single-group design without a control group and the posttest was conducted immediately (5-10 minutes) after the intervention, the results show a short-term increase in knowledge and cannot yet prove long-term effectiveness. Animated video media can be recommended as a health promotion medium in the school environment to increase knowledge and support early bullying prevention efforts.
